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2020-01-20 First Reading Health and Government Operations referral-committee
  • 2020-01-23 Hearing 2/05 at 1:00 p.m.
  • 2020-02-03 Hearing canceled
  • 2020-02-03 Hearing 2/05 at 2:00 p.m.
  • 2020-03-03 Favorable with Amendments Report by Health and Government Operations committee-passage-favorable
  • 2020-03-04 Favorable with Amendments { committee-passage-favorable
  • 2020-03-04 Second Reading Passed with Amendments
  • 2020-03-06 Third Reading Passed passage
  • 2020-03-09 Referred Finance referral-committee
  • 2020-03-13 Hearing 3/18 at 1:00 p.m.
  • 2020-03-15 Hearing canceled
  • 2020-03-15 Hearing 3/16 at 1:00 p.m.
  • 2020-03-15 Hearing canceled
  • 2020-03-15 Hearing 3/16 at 10:00 a.m.
  • 2020-03-17 Favorable Report by Finance committee-passage-favorable
  • 2020-03-17 Favorable Adopted committee-passage-favorable
  • 2020-03-17 Second Reading Passed
  • 2020-03-17 Third Reading Passed passage
  • 2020-03-18 Returned Passed
  • 2020-05-08 Enacted under Article II, Section 17(c) of the Maryland Constitution - Chapter 154 became-law
